Unexpected Oversteer for Sainz Causes Q1 Elimination at Spa

Carlos Sainz Jr. was left baffled by the behaviour of his R.S.18 during Qualifying for the Belgian Grand Prix on Saturday, with the Spaniard finding himself eliminated in Q1 with an ill-handling car. The Renault Sport Formula One Team racer had felt confident heading into the session at Spa-Francorchamps on Saturday after positive feelings with the car during the three Free Practice sessions, but excessive oversteer saw him struggling for performance, and as a result he was on the wrong side of the cut-off point when the chequered flag fell. “Qualifying didn’t go as expected,” admitted Sainz.  “We’re looking into what’s happened with the car as it wasn’t behaving as normal,...
